Activating/deactivating local voice messages
If a particular event such as a panic alarm or a fire occurs, the ABUS wireless alarm
system informs the occupants of the object about the current status. It does this by
playing a local voice message. You can activate or deactivate voice messages according
to the event. In the default factory setting, all voice messages are activated.
To activate/deactivate voice messages:
1. Under user functions, press [7] for Voice Messages.
2. Enter your user PIN and press
.
3. Select
[4] for Local Announcement Messages. You see a list of system
events.
4. From this list of system events, select the events for which you want to
activate/deactivate voice messages:
[1] Intruder alarm,
[2] Fire alarm,
[3] Emergency alarm
[4] Panic alarm,
[5] Away arming
[6] Stay arming,
[7] Auto arm/disarm
[8] Disarming,
[9] Exit delay
[10] Entry delay,
[11] Functions Key messages
[12] Trouble messages, [13] Walk test
5. Press
to select between the following options:
[N]: The voice message is deactivated for the selected event.
[Y]: The voice message is activated for the selected event.

Local message
Your ABUS wireless alarm system can record a local voice message up to 8 seconds
long. You can play the message locally over the loudspeakers of the ABUS wireless
alarm system. When you record a new message, the old message is deleted.
To record a message:
1. Press
and keep it pressed for 2 seconds. The MESSAGE LED flashes
slowly.
2. After the acoustic signal, speak your message at a short distance into the
microphone of the ABUS wireless alarm system. The microphone is in the bottom
left corner of the panel. When you are finished, press
again. The MESSAGE
LED now flashes fast.
To play back a message:
Press
: the recorded message is played back.
